Product Information
Description:
This replacement muffler is supplied directly from the original equipment manufacturer for use with Yard Man and Troy-Bilt lawn tractors. The purpose of a muffler is to reduce the noise from the engine\\\'s exhaust. Over time it may wear out or get clogged eventually requiring a replacement to ensure peak performance. It is a high-quality metal body component which is sold individually. Please note, the hardware to secure it is sold separately.

Muffler broke off from the exhaust pipe
Fairly simple process. Remove the engine cover. Unbolt the front bumper guard. Unbolt the muffler shroud. Unbolt the exhaust inlet pipe from the engine block and switch the old muffler diverter to the new muffler. Every bolts back into place easy. You may have to watch for stripped screws on the diverter.
